Innovate Indiana Fund
The Innovate Indiana Fund was established to manage the wealth of a family with roots in Indiana. It functions as a single family office, though its founding year and founding principal are not publicly disclosed. The family's wealth originates from an undisclosed source tied to the Indiana region. The fund invests across several asset classes, including venture capital, growth equity, and private credit. It targets early- to growth-stage companies and employs a mix of direct co-investments, SPVs, and fund-of-fund commitments. The portfolio includes confirmed positions in enterprise software and digital health companies, though specific holdings are not publicly named. Geographically, the firm focuses on the United States, with an emphasis on the Midwest and California. Total deployment and team size are not public. The firm has offices in Indianapolis, Palo Alto, New York, and Wilmington, Delaware. No philanthropic structures or adjacent vehicles are known. A dated operational event is not available in public records. Structurally, the Innovate Indiana Fund is distinguished from many family offices by its multi-city footprint that links a Midwest base with innovation hubs. Its investment posture spans both direct deals and fund allocations, an approach that balances proprietary access with diversification.
